Stablecoin Legislation 2025: Crypto’s Next Regulatory Shake-Up –

bhai12 June 2025

The regulation of stablecoins is changing quickly in 2025 as a result of governments’ reactions to the increasing significance of these digital assets. Since stablecoins now play a big role in the financial system, new regulations that try to strike a balance between security and innovation have been created.

United States: The GENIUS Act

The GENIUS Act, which suggests a dual regulatory framework for stablecoin issuers, has been advanced by the U.S. Senate Banking Committee. While smaller issuers remain under to state supervision, larger issuers with more than $10 billion in circulation would be subject to federal regulation. Bank issuers will be overseen by the Federal Reserve, while federally chartered nonbank issuers will be governed by the Office of the Comptroller of the Currency. This seeks to blend robust control with encouragement of innovation.

Critics caution that, given recent instances of cryptocurrency-based sanctions evasion, the bill might not completely stop the abuse of stablecoins for illegal purposes like money laundering.

United Kingdom: New Framework Coming

Early this year, the UK intends to introduce a thorough regulatory framework for cryptocurrencies, including stablecoins. The goal of this framework is to make supervision easier and give users and issuers more precise guidelines. The UK’s strategy, which aims to foster innovation while controlling risks, is in line with international trends.

Global Market and Trends

The overall value of stablecoins has increased to almost $250 billion, or roughly 10% of all US money in use. Nevertheless, rather than being regular payments, the majority of stablecoin transactions are linked to cryptocurrency trading.

Major companies like Ant Group are getting ready to enter the Asian market as Hong Kong introduces licenses for fiat-backed stablecoin issuers. This is in line with a global movement to further incorporate stablecoins into regulated financial markets.

Conclusion

The future of cryptocurrency finance will be shaped by stablecoin legislation in 2025. Legislation must safeguard the financial system and customers without impeding innovation. Stablecoins are expected to gain credibility as governments improve their strategies and integrate them into the world’s financial system.
